Galaxy Tab S8 is better than LG G Pad 8.3, having a 76.7 score against 65.9. Even though the Galaxy Tab S8 is extremely heavier than the LG G Pad 8.3, it's extremely thinner and also way newer. Both tablets in this review work with Android OS (operating system), but Galaxy Tab S8 has a more recent 13 version and LG G Pad 8.3 has Android 4.4, so it provides the user a couple additional features and optimized performance.
The LG G Pad 8.3 counts with a brighter screen than Samsung Galaxy Tab S8, although it has a way smaller display, a way worse resolution of 1200 x 1920 pixels and a quite lower pixels density. The LG G Pad 8.3 has a much better performing processing unit than Samsung Galaxy Tab S8, although it has a smaller amount of RAM memory and a lower number of cores.
The Samsung Galaxy Tab S8 counts with a superior storage for apps and games than LG G Pad 8.3, because it has 112 GB more internal memory and a slot for SD memory cards that admits a maximum of 1 TB. Galaxy Tab S8 shoots a bit better pictures and videos than LG G Pad 8.3, because it has a much higher video resolution and a back-facing camera with much more MP.
The Galaxy Tab S8 has a much longer battery life than LG G Pad 8.3, because it has an 8000mAh battery capacity.
Although Galaxy Tab S8 is a better device, it costs a lot more money than LG G Pad 8.3, and it doesn't have such a good price and quality relation as LG G Pad 8.3. So if you need that extra features, you can buy the Galaxy Tab S8, else you can save a couple dollars and buy the LG G Pad 8.3, giving up some specs and features.
